摘要: create create([superclass][, methods...]) -> Class创建一个类。Class.create 返回一个函数,当该函数被调用时,会自动调用它自己的 initialize 方法。从 1.6 版开始,Class.create 接受两种类型的参数。如果第一个参数是 Class,则该类作为新类的基类, 新类将会继承基类中所有的方法。否则,任何参数都被认为是一个对象,新类会复制参数对象中的方法作为新类的实例方法。 即使在子类中重写了基类已有的实例方法,子类的方法仍然能够访问基类的原始方法。只需要按照通常的方式定义子类需要重写的方法, 但将第一个参数设为 $ 阅读全文
posted @ 2011-06-23 11:05 jackyong 阅读(343) 评论(0) 推荐(0) 编辑
摘要: 工作这么几年,发现有些公司的开发人员虽然个人能力非常强,但是看不出团队成员之间在开发思想上的共同点,基本是一个人一个编程风格,每个人都有每个人的实现方式。或者是存在相似点,但只是冰山一角而已,团队没有统一的编程风格,时间长了,在代码维护上越来越成问题,设想当一个开发人员离职后,其它人如何接手他的工作,他写的代码其它人能在短时间内看明白吗? 这里我来分享下我们公司在网站开发中对于js这块是如何规范的。说到在.net网站中编写js,如果是从事B/S架构开发的朋友再熟悉不过了,没有什么难度,只要懂点js脚本知识,再加上熟悉一到两个js框架,例如jquery,prototype,就能写出功能强大的网. 阅读全文
posted @ 2011-06-23 10:50 jackyong 阅读(297) 评论(0) 推荐(0) 编辑